Tesla Roadster Tire Pressure
Most common recommended tire pressure for Tesla Roadster can range from 30 psi to 40 psi depending on year of production, trim and OEM tire size, but it maybe different for older models. It is imperative to confirm the exact tire inflation for your Tesla Roadster to ensure safety on the road. Always refer to your vehicle owner's manual for the correct tire pressure designated by vehicle's manufacturer.
Select your Tesla Roadster production year to see its recommended tire inflation.
Model Year | Front Tires | Rear Tires |
---|---|---|
2012 Tesla Roadster | 30 psi | 40 psi |
2011 Tesla Roadster | 30 psi | 40 psi |
2010 Tesla Roadster | 30 psi | 40 psi |
2009 Tesla Roadster | 30 psi | 40 psi |
Recommended Tire Pressure for Tesla Roadster
Maintaining the recommended tire pressure for a Tesla Roadster is critically important for several reasons, primarily influencing safety, performance, and economy. Proper tire inflation ensures optimal contact between the tire and the road, greatly enhancing vehicle stability and handling, which is especially crucial in a high-performance electric sports car like the Roadster. It significantly reduces the risk of tire-related accidents due to over or under-inflation, which can lead to poor handling or even tire failure at high speeds. Furthermore, tires inflated to the manufacturer's recommended pressure level show less rolling resistance, thereby optimizing energy efficiency - critical for maximizing the electric vehicle's (EV) range. It also ensures uniform tire wear, extending the lifespan of the tires and saving costs on early replacements. Tire pressure affects comfort as well; correctly inflated tires can absorb road irregularities better, ensuring a smoother ride. In the context of an EV like the Tesla Roadster, where efficiency and performance are paramount, adhering to recommended tire pressures is essential for harnessing the vehicle's full potential while ensuring safety and longevity.
